Description

Gain an awareness of school safety and security procedures, educational liability, professional responsibilities, and ethics. The video-based content utilizes scenarios to provoke consideration of five topics: creating a positive learning environment, eliminating harassing behaviors, promoting safety and classroom order, maintaining professional distance, and practicing professionalism with colleagues and community.

State-Specific Course Objectives: Florida

The information in this course provides an awareness of the concepts and skills necessary for educators to accomplish the following areas of the Florida Educators Accomplished Practices
 

  • Communication-The teacher recognizes the need for effective communication in the classroom. (Accomplished Practice 2)
    • Establishes positive interactions between the teacher and students that are focused upon learning.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 2.2)
    • Encourages students in a positive and supportive manner.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 2.4)

  • Ethics- Adheres to the Code of Ethics and Principles of Professional Conduct of the Education Profession in Florida. (Accomplished Practice 6)
    • Makes reasonable effort to protect students from conditions harmful to learning and/or to the student's mental and/or physical health.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.1)
    • Does not unreasonably restrain a student from pursuit of learning.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.2)
    • Does not unreasonably deny a student access to diverse points of view.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.3)
    • Takes reasonable precautions to distinguish between personal views and those of any educational institution or organization with which the individual is affiliated.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.4)
    • Does not intentionally distort or misrepresent facts concerning an educational matter in direct or indirect public expression.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.5)
    • Does not use institutional privileges for personal gain or advantage.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.6)
    • Maintains honesty in all professional dealings.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.7)
    • Shall not on the basis of race, color, religion, gender, age, national or ethnic origin, political beliefs, marital status, handicapping condition if otherwise qualified, or social and family background deny to a colleague professional benefits or advantages or participation in any professional organization.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.8)
    • Does not interfere with a colleague's right to exercise political or civil rights and responsibilities. (Accomplished Practice Indicator 6.9)

  • ESOL Standards (from Florida’s Performance Standards for Teachers of English for Speakers of Other Languages)

    Participants
    • Create a positive classroom environment to accommodate the various learning styles and cultural backgrounds of students. (Standard 18)

Documentation Methods

Participants must document their learning by completing the following summatives.

1 Multiple Choice Exam - Learner demonstrates knowledge of content by selecting the correct answer from the choices provided.
2 Reflections - Learner synthesizes previous knowledge and course content in order to develop a narrative response.

The summatives must meet 80% of the established criteria.
